How to use a document editor step-by-step in pdfFiller
Getting started with pdfFiller is straightforward. Follow these steps to utilize its document editor:
-
1.Sign up for a pdfFiller account or log in if you already have one.
-
2.Upload your PDF document by clicking "Upload" on the dashboard.
-
3.Select the "Edit" option from the toolbox provided.
-
4.Make necessary changes—format text, add images, or redact any sections as needed.
-
5.Save your changes and share as required through the provided sharing options.

Alternatives compared to pdfFiller's document editor
While pdfFiller is a robust option, users may explore alternatives such as Adobe Acrobat DC or Smallpdf. Each platform offers distinct features, such as:
-
1.Adobe Acrobat DC is renowned for advanced editing tools but comes with a steeper price point.
-
2.Smallpdf is user-friendly, with limited features for basic tasks but might lack advanced editing capabilities.
The best choice depends on specific needs, such as budget and required functionalities.
